I just arrived in Sg today. So as promised previously, I will tell u all whether I made it for the transit from Paris to Strasbourg... Yes I made it, but ny luggage didn%26#39;t. Luckily, I didn%26#39;t have to wait for the luggage to arrive from the next flight as Air france would send it to my hotel. So I got my luggage a few hours later.





I would not pick a transit flight that gives me barely an hour to clear customs and board the transfer flight next time...My plane landed at Ter 2F and I had to virtually run to 2D to ctach my next plane. There were a lot of people at the customs and at one point, one group of visitors had some communication problems with the officers and a considerable time had past when they had resolved their problems. Ironically, I made it to the flight but my luggage didn%26#39;t. My 1st flight landed promptly, so I would expect my luggage to be on board the 2nd flight already as it was checked through...anyway I was glad I didn%26#39;t have to wait for my luggage to arrive.
